Summary

This article describes how to remove the recent entries from the Windows Media Player play list.

More Information

Use the following method to remove the most recent entries from the Windows Media Player play list:

  • Use Registry Editor to manually delete either the RecentURLList key or the RecentFileList key.

  • Use the Clear History feature in Windows Media Player 9 Series.

Using Registry Editor

To remove the play list entries:

  1. Start Registry Editor (Regedt32.exe).

  2. Locate, and then click the following registry key:

    H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\MediaPlayer\Player\RecentFileList

  3. If you are using Windows Media Player 6.4, click
    RecentURLList, and then click Delete on the
    Edit menu.

    If you are using either Windows Media Player 7, 7.1, or Windows Media Player for Windows XP, click
    RecentFileList, and then click Delete on the
    Edit menu.

  4. Quit Registry Editor.

Note This registry key is re-created the next time you open a file in Media Player.

Remove Items from the Registry

To remove items from the play list, you can clear either of the following registry keys:

  • To remove content that has been streamed from a particular Web site, clear the following registry key:

    H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\MediaPlayer\Player\RecentURLList

  • To remove the entire file list that you recently played, clear the following registry key:

    HKEY_CURRENT_USER\Software\Microsoft\MediaPlayer\Player\RecentFileList

Both of these settings exist for the Media Player 7 and later. If you clear the RecentFileList setting, you may not remove sufficient content. Some URL files may still appear on the player screen.

Removing recent entries in Windows Media Player 9 and 10 series

  1. Click Options under the
    Tools menu.

  2. Click the Privacy tab.

  3. Click the Clear History button to clear Windows Media Player's recently played files list.

  4. If you are using Windows Media Player 9, click the
    Clear CD/DVD button to clear Windows Media Player's recently played CD and DVD list.

  5. If you are using Windows Media Player 10, click the
    Clear Caches button to clear Windows Media Player's recently played CD and DVD list.
